Scientific Writing & Data Analytics Unpaid Intern

Job in Newtown, Bucks County, Pennsylvania, 18940, USA
Listing for: Discovery Life Sciences
Part Time, Apprenticeship/Internship, Volunteer position
Listed on 2026-02-17

Are you ready to turn your classroom knowledge into real-world impact? As a Scientific Writing & Data Analytics Intern, you'll gain hands-on industry experience in scientific communication and data analysis while contributing to projects that help shape the future of personalized medicine. You'll work alongside experts, learn industry tools, and help transform data into insights.

ABOUT OUR COMPANY:
We work with pharmaceutical leaders and biotech innovators to develop and implement diagnostic tests that make personalized medicine a reality. Our research helps inform treatment decisions, enables clinical trial enrollment, and advances the future of precision healthcare.

ABOUT OUR TEAM:
We turn complex lab data into clear, useful information for scientists and industry experts. We craft reports that explain research findings, visualize results, and communicate data accurately to support decision-making. You'll be part of a team that bridges the gap between the lab and industry leaders, helping ensure scientific findings are communicated in a compelling and meaningful way.

WE ARE SEEKING:
Students currently pursuing a degree in life sciences or related field with strong writing skills and problem-solving mindsets who are interested in the process of analyzing and communicating scientific results through written reports. They should be eager to learn and receptive to guidance.

INTERNSHIP COMPONENTS:

* Interact with our team to gain knowledge and experience through guided assignments.

* Learn the background of immunohistochemistry (IHC) and its use in assay development, validation, and clinical trial testing.

* Learn the basics of data analysis in Excel including formatting, formulas, graphing, and basic statistics.

* Learn the basics of tissue histology and pathology to identify tumor cells and perform microscopic imaging using digital software and physical microscopes with cameras and imaging programs.

* Follow the structure of our scientific reports in Word to compile the Summary, Materials & Methods, Results, Figures, Tables, and Graphs for IHC assay transfer studies between laboratories.

* Complete necessary requirements for college credit and present culmination of internship experience to the Discovery Scientific Writing & Data Analytics Team.

LOCATION &

SCHEDULE:

* Onsite in Newtown, PA

* Part-time - Approximately 15 hours per week

* Summer (Early June - Late July)
